What is the ICT Edexcel 4IT0 Paper 1 Mark Scheme?
The ICT Edexcel 4IT0 Paper 1 mark scheme is an official document provided by Edexcel to
accompany the Paper 1 exam of the 4IT0 specification. It outlines how examiners award
marks for student responses, detailing the criteria for each question. This mark scheme is
essential for ensuring consistency and fairness in grading, as well as offering students
insight into how to structure their answers to meet the examiners' expectations.
The Purpose of the Mark Scheme
At its core, the mark scheme serves multiple purposes:
**Guidance for Examiners:** It provides clear instructions on how to interpret and
mark answers, reducing subjectivity.
**Feedback for Students:** When used properly, students can understand why
certain answers score well and others do not.
**Revision Aid:** It highlights key content areas and the level of detail required in
answers.
Understanding the mark scheme enables students to focus their revision on important
topics, and helps teachers to tailor lessons and mock exams to reflect the exam’s marking
style.
Structure and Content of the 4IT0 Paper 1 Mark Scheme
Edexcel’s mark schemes are known for being detailed and carefully structured. The 4IT0
Paper 1 mark scheme is no exception, and it typically includes the following elements:
Types of Questions Covered
The Paper 1 exam usually contains a combination of multiple-choice, short answer, and
longer, structured questions. The mark scheme addresses each question type, including:
**Objective questions:** These have fixed answers, such as identifying correct
terms or concepts.
**Short-answer questions:** Require concise explanations or definitions.
**Extended response questions:** Demand more elaborate answers, often involving
evaluation, justification, or analysis.
Mark Allocation and Assessment Objectives
Each question in the mark scheme shows how many marks are available and links them to
specific assessment objectives. These objectives often focus on:
**Knowledge and understanding:** Demonstrating familiarity with ICT concepts.
**Application:** Applying ICT knowledge to given scenarios or problems.
**Analysis and evaluation:** Assessing situations, making justified decisions, or
comparing options.
By aligning answers with these objectives, students can tailor their responses to pick up
all available marks.
Indicative Content and Examiner’s Notes
The mark scheme includes indicative content, which outlines possible correct answers or
points students should cover. This content is not exhaustive but represents the key ideas
examiners expect. Additionally, examiner notes clarify common errors and how to handle
ambiguous responses.
How to Use the ICT Edexcel 4IT0 Paper 1 Mark Scheme Effectively
Simply reading the mark scheme isn’t enough; knowing how to apply it during revision
and practice is what makes a difference.
Analyzing Past Exam Papers Alongside the Mark Scheme
One of the best ways to use the mark scheme is to pair it with past exam papers. After
attempting questions, compare your answers with the mark scheme’s indicative content
and marking points. This practice helps you identify gaps in knowledge and understand
the level of detail required.
Practice Writing Answers in Examiner-Friendly Language
The mark scheme often rewards specific keywords or phrases. Familiarizing yourself with
the terminology used in the mark scheme can improve your ability to phrase answers in
ways that clearly meet the criteria. For example, when asked to explain a concept,
including precise definitions and relevant examples can help secure full marks.
Focus on Marking Command Words
Exam questions contain command words like “describe,” “explain,” “compare,” or
“evaluate.” The mark scheme reflects how these commands are assessed. Understanding
what each command word demands, and matching your answers accordingly, is crucial
for maximizing marks.
Common Challenges Students Face With the 4IT0 Paper 1 Mark
Scheme
Despite its usefulness, students sometimes struggle to interpret the mark scheme
correctly.
Overly Vague or Overly Detailed Answers
One typical issue is writing answers that are either too brief or excessively detailed. The
mark scheme rewards clarity and relevance. Providing precise, focused answers that
directly address the question is preferable to adding unnecessary information.
Misinterpreting the Question Focus
Sometimes students answer with general ICT knowledge but miss the specific context or
focus of the question. The mark scheme emphasizes applying knowledge to scenarios;
therefore, tailoring answers to the question’s context is important.
Missing Assessment Objectives
Failing to meet the required assessment objective, such as not analyzing when analysis is
requested, can limit marks. Students should pay attention to what the question demands
beyond just recalling facts.

## The Structure and Purpose of the 4IT0 Paper 1 Mark Scheme
The Edexcel 4IT0 Paper 1 exam assesses students’ understanding of fundamental ICT
concepts, including hardware, software, networks, and data management. The mark
scheme is designed to break down the allocation of marks question by question,
highlighting key points examiners look for in responses. This allows for a standardized
approach to grading, reducing subjectivity and promoting fairness.
### Key Components of the Mark Scheme
The mark scheme typically includes:
**Mark Allocation:** Clear indication of how many marks are available for each
question or part.
**Expected Answers:** Model answers or bullet points outlining what content should
be present.
**Level Descriptions:** For extended response questions, descriptors explain how
marks correspond to the quality and depth of answers.
**Command Words Interpretation:** Guidance on how to interpret key terms such
as "explain," "describe," or "evaluate."
This systematic framework ensures that students and teachers understand the level of
detail and accuracy required to achieve top marks.

## Common Challenges and Considerations
Despite its strengths, the mark scheme presents challenges that merit consideration from
educators and students alike.
### Subjectivity in Extended Responses
While the mark scheme includes level descriptors for extended answers, there remains an
inherent degree of subjectivity in awarding marks for qualitative responses. This can lead
to inconsistencies if examiners interpret the descriptors differently. Training and
moderation are therefore crucial to maintain grading reliability.
### The Need for Detailed Student Preparation
The detailed nature of the mark scheme means that students must prepare thoroughly to
cover all possible angles of a question. Partial answers or omissions can result in lost
marks, even if the student understands the core concept. This necessitates
comprehensive revision strategies and practice under timed conditions.
### Updates and Changes
Edexcel periodically updates the 4IT0 specification and corresponding mark schemes.
Staying current with these revisions is essential for teachers to provide accurate
guidance. Outdated mark schemes can mislead students, causing confusion about what is
expected.
